James “Jim” William Hartzell, 93, of Bethlehem, died Aug. 12, 2025, at Holy Family Manor. Born in Bethlehem, he was a son of the late George and Goldie Hartzell. He was the husband of the late Lorraine (Wildermuth) Hartzell.
He served in the U.S. Army.
He was a self-employed clothing manufacturer and was the owner and operator of Panzell Inc. and 502 Corporation.
He was a member of St. Stephen’s Lutheran Church.
He is survived by a son, Archie Hartzell and wife Judy of Allentown; grandchildren, Archie and Michele Hartzell of Center Valley, Stacy and Mike Cook of Hellertown and Simon Hartzell of Irving, Texas; three great-grandchildren, Emmett Cook, Sam Cook and Francisco Hartzell; and a sister, Georgine Banko of Bethlehem.
